Refrigerator Repair in Vinton: How Does the Cooling Cycle Function?

To fully understand why a prompt Refrigerator Repair in Vinton is an absolute necessity, you must deeply understand the complex thermodynamic physics operating silently inside your kitchen. Your cooling appliance does not actually pump cold air into the cabinet. Cold is simply the absence of heat. The machine utilizes a highly engineered process to actively absorb the ambient heat from the food inside the box and physically transport that heat to the outside room. This intricate process relies entirely on a sealed network of copper and aluminum tubing filled with a specialized chemical refrigerant gas. When this sealed network is compromised by a microscopic crack, the entire thermodynamic cycle halts immediately, resulting in a rapid, dangerous rise in the internal temperature.

The entire cooling cycle is driven by the main mechanical compressor, which is a heavy black steel dome located at the bottom rear of the machine. The compressor acts as the beating heart of the system. It pulls low pressure, slightly warm refrigerant gas from the internal cabinet and compresses it into a high pressure, incredibly hot gas. This boiling hot gas is then pumped through the condenser coils, which are typically located underneath the appliance or mounted on the rear exterior wall. A dedicated condenser fan blows ambient room air across these hot metal coils, allowing the intense heat to safely dissipate into your kitchen. As the heat leaves the pressurized gas, the chemical refrigerant undergoes a phase change and condenses into a high pressure, warm liquid.

This warm liquid refrigerant is then forced through a microscopic copper pipe known as a capillary tube. The capillary tube creates massive physical friction, slowing the liquid down right before it enters the much larger evaporator coils located inside the freezing compartment. When the high pressure liquid suddenly enters the large space of the evaporator coils, it experiences a massive pressure drop. This sudden drop in pressure causes the liquid refrigerant to instantly boil and vaporize into a freezing cold gas. The internal evaporator fan blows the air from your food compartments directly across these freezing coils. The cold refrigerant gas absorbs the heat from the air, dropping the temperature of your food. The now warm gas is pulled right back into the compressor to start the cycle all over again. What Are the Hidden Dangers of a Failing Defrost System?

One of the most frequent causes of a complete cooling failure has absolutely nothing to do with a chemical refrigerant leak. It is caused by the complete failure of the internal automatic defrost system. Every time you open the doors of your appliance, a massive wave of warm, highly humid ambient air rushes into the cold cabinet. The moment this heavy moisture hits the freezing cold evaporator coils, it instantly turns into solid white frost. If left unchecked, this frost would completely bury the metal coils within a matter of days. To prevent this, your machine utilizes a complex, electrically timed defrost cycle to melt the ice away.

The automatic defrost system consists of three primary electrical components. The first is the solid state control board or the mechanical defrost timer. This brain of the operation turns off the main cooling compressor for approximately twenty to thirty minutes every eight to twelve hours. At the same time, it sends high voltage electricity directly to a glass or metal heating element mounted directly beneath the freezing evaporator coils. This intense heater glows bright red, safely melting all the accumulated frost. The melted water drips into a small drain trough and flows down a hidden plastic tube into a drain pan located underneath the machine, where the heat from the compressor safely evaporates the water back into the room.

The third critical component is the bimetal defrost thermostat, which acts as a strict safety monitor. This sensor clips directly onto the metal evaporator coil. It ensures that the powerful heating element turns off immediately once the frost has completely melted, preventing the heater from accidentally melting the plastic interior walls of your appliance. If the defrost timer burns out, the heater shatters, or the bimetal thermostat fails in the open position, the frost will rapidly build up into a solid, impenetrable wall of thick ice. This thick ice acts as a highly effective thermal insulator, completely blocking the internal fan from pulling any air across the coils. The main electronic control board is the absolute central command center for your entire appliance. It constantly receives digital data from multiple thermistors located throughout the fresh food and freezing compartments. A thermistor is a highly sensitive variable resistor that changes its exact electrical resistance based on the ambient temperature of the air around it. The main computer board reads these microscopic changes in resistance to determine exactly when to turn on the main compressor, how fast to spin the variable speed internal fans, and when to initiate the daily defrost cycle. A compressor can fail either mechanically or electrically. A mechanical failure occurs when the internal pumping valves shatter or the internal piston seizes up completely due to a lack of lubricating oil. This is often caused by the appliance operating in a hot, dusty environment, which forces the motor to overheat and breaks down the critical internal lubricants.

An electrical failure happens when the heavy copper motor windings located inside the welded steel shell short circuit or burn completely open. Our technicians utilize highly sensitive digital multimeters to test the exact resistance of these internal windings. If the copper windings have shorted directly to the external steel casing, the entire compressor is permanently destroyed and must be physically cut out of the sealed system using a heavy duty metal pipe cutter. We cannot simply unbolt the old motor and screw a brand new one in place. The entire chemical system must be hermetically sealed to prevent any moisture from entering the tubing.

Replacing this vital component is an intensive, highly controlled engineering process. We use high temperature oxyacetylene torches to braze the new copper lines together using premium silver solder. We then attach a heavy duty, industrial vacuum pump to the sealed system to aggressively boil off any microscopic drops of moisture trapped inside the metal lines. Moisture is the absolute enemy of a sealed cooling system. If even one single drop of water mixes with the chemical refrigerant and the compressor oil, it creates a highly corrosive internal acid that will destroy the brand new motor from the inside out within weeks. We use digital micron gauges to ensure a perfect, deep vacuum before weighing in the exact, factory specified charge of fresh refrigerant gas. A very frequent issue we encounter in busy households is the severe degradation of the flexible rubber door gaskets. The rubber seal surrounding the perimeter of your doors is not just a cosmetic piece of trim. It is a highly engineered mechanical barrier designed to keep the heavy freezing air locked safely inside the cabinet and the warm, highly humid kitchen air firmly outside. Over years of daily use, pulling the heavy doors open and slamming them shut, this rubber gasket begins to tear, warp, or become completely flattened. When the internal magnets lose their grip on the steel frame, a continuous stream of warm kitchen air constantly seeps into the freezing cabinet.

This warm air forces the main compressor to run twenty four hours a day to try and overcome the massive heat leak, driving up your monthly electric bills significantly. The heavy humidity also causes massive frost buildup that chokes the internal cooling coils. Executing a professional gasket replacement requires a specific technical procedure. Refrigerator Cooling Repair and Airflow Dynamics

The Role of the Evaporator Fan

Understanding how the freezing air physically travels throughout the internal cabinet is absolutely critical for successful diagnostics. In almost all standard side by side or French door models, the actual cooling process only happens in one specific location: the freezing compartment. The evaporator coils are located exclusively inside the freezer. The compressor pumps the freezing chemical refrigerant through these specific coils, creating sub zero temperatures. However, to cool the fresh food side of the machine, the appliance relies on a highly critical component known as the evaporator fan motor.

This small but powerful internal fan is mounted directly above the freezing evaporator coils. Its exact job is to forcefully pull the warm air from the internal cabinet, blow it directly across the freezing metal coils to absorb the heat, and then push the newly chilled air back out into the compartments. If this specific fan motor burns out due to age, or if the plastic fan blade becomes completely jammed by a solid block of built up ice, the thermodynamic heat transfer process stops entirely. The internal temperature will slowly stratify. The very bottom of the cabinet will remain freezing cold, while the top shelves will become dangerously warm. A highly precise Refrigerator Cooling Repair is required to test the electrical voltage reaching the fan and replace the burned out motor to restore rapid, powerful air circulation.

Understanding the Air Damper Control

Once the evaporator fan pushes the cold air, it must travel through a specific plastic tunnel to reach the fresh food compartment. This tunnel is controlled by a highly sensitive electromechanical device known as the air damper control. The damper is essentially a small plastic trapdoor operated by a tiny electrical motor. The main computer board monitors the temperature of the fresh food section. When the fresh food side gets too warm, the computer sends voltage to the damper motor, opening the plastic door to allow freezing air to rush in. Once the correct temperature is reached, the computer closes the door to prevent the fresh food from accidentally freezing solid.

If this tiny damper motor burns out, or if the plastic door physically breaks and jams in the closed position, the freezing compartment will remain perfectly cold, but the fresh food compartment will become completely warm. This specific airflow failure heavily confuses homeowners, as they assume the main compressor has failed. Frequently Asked Questions

Why is my appliance running constantly without shutting off?

A motor that runs continuously is fighting a massive heat load. This usually indicates that the external condenser coils are completely choked with heavy dust, or the sealed chemical system has developed a microscopic leak and lost its pressurized refrigerant gas. We must perform a deep coil cleaning or a pressure test to isolate the cause.

What causes a large puddle of water under the machine?

Water pooling underneath the unit is almost always caused by a completely blocked internal defrost drain tube. When the machine melts its daily frost, the liquid water cannot drain into the evaporation pan. It overflows inside the cabinet and leaks out the front door. We use specialized steam tools to clear the blockage safely.

Is a loud clicking sound from the back normal?

No, a loud, repetitive clicking sound is highly abnormal. This sound is usually the heavy duty compressor desperately trying to start its internal piston but failing because of a burned out electrical start relay. You must unplug the machine immediately to prevent permanent motor damage and call us for an emergency electrical fix.

How often should the condenser coils be cleaned?

To maintain absolute peak electrical efficiency, the external condenser coils should be thoroughly vacuumed and brushed at least twice a year. If you have multiple shedding pets in your home, the thick hair will clog the coils much faster, requiring cleaning every three to four months to prevent the compressor from dangerously overheating.

Why is the fresh food section warm but the freezing section is cold?

This specific issue indicates a complete failure of the internal airflow dynamics. The cold air is generated in the freezing section and pushed over by a fan through a motorized damper door. If the evaporator fan dies or the damper door jams closed, the fresh food section will rapidly warm up while the freezing section stays perfectly cold.

Can a damaged door seal ruin the internal motor?

Yes, absolutely. A torn or flattened rubber door gasket allows a continuous stream of warm, highly humid kitchen air to seep into the cold cabinet. The compressor is then forced to run twenty four hours a day to try and overcome this massive heat leak, which will eventually cause the heavy duty motor to overheat and burn out completely.
